G8F Pose Transfer to Aiko 3, Victoria 3 & GV3

richardandtracyrichardandtracy Posts: 5,049
edited November 2020 in Freebies

I have recently finished a script to transfer a G8F pose to Victoria 3 (note NOT the G3F based Victoria 7), that will enable someone with V3 to download so some of the wide range of G8F poses and use them quickly on this elderly figure.

To use, load G8F and apply the desired pose. Then load V3, and run the script. Due to the rudimentary state of my scripting knowledge, the script asks that you identify the hip nodes of both G8F and V3 in the appropriate node selection combo boxes because it can't identify them automatically. Then press 'ACCEPT' for the script to run. With any luck you will be pleased with the result. It is highly likely that you will need to tweak the pose a little, but probably not much more than you would expect when applying a G8F base pose to a character.

Below are a few images. The first is G8F in the form of FWSA'S Francesca in the zero pose, and V3 has that pose applied. This is pretty close, particularly the fingers & thumbs which are less splayed than in the V3 zero pose. The outward splay of the legs and feet is less obvious in this view than a straight ahead view, but is there, and masked a little by the fact I've had to set V3 off to one side to get the right arms close together for comparison.

The next two images are V3 in the zero pose before and after the pose transfer. The G8F pose is a BBarbs freebie, 'Just Elegant 07' over on Renderosity, and is not deliberately chosen to be a good one, just one that I thought moved a large number of joints in different ways to show up problems if there were going to be any.

The final image is Blackhearted's V3 based GND2 posed using the script and is included to show it works on more than just the base figure. You will note that GND2's eyes are not moved by the script. This is because GND2 has props substituting for the V3 eyes, and the script only recognises the bones in the base figure. You will need to alter GND2's eyes manually, and with any other character with similar prothsetic parts.

Please be aware that V3 is 5 generations older than G8, and does not react well to some poses, particularly ones with large bend angles at the shoulders, elbows and hips. This script cannot get over the fundamental limitations of the base figure, however much we might wish for it to.

I have applied this script to my favourite V3 character, Jim Burton's 'Glamorous Vickie' (GV3), and due to having its own CR2 file and its own custom jcm's it's a little better at more extreme angles of bend at the hips, elbows and shoulders than the original V3 figure. It's a totally different story for the feet, though. GV3 has high heel feet modelled in, and a morph to make them flat so as to be similar to V3. Unfortunately, the bones are not moved by the flat foot morph and bending the toes when the flat feet morph is applied makes them rotate about an centre of rotation outside the feet and they distort very rapidly into disemboweling claws. When the pose is applied to the high heel feet, the feet rotate 45 degrees too far and she looks as if her ankles are broken. I will need a special script to get GV3 to look right. Edited to add: see next post but one for a GV3 specific script that corrects this problem.

I do hope it's useful to someone!

Why the underwater HDRI? Well, I like it, it justifies the swimwear and the swimwear permits you to see enough of the figure's limbs and assess that a majority of the pose transfer is sufficiently accurate to be useful.

Image info: Background: Namtar3D's freebie underwater HDRI available via this freebie forum (among other places). G8F Character is FWSA's Francesca for G3F converted to G8F using RiverSoftArt's script. Hair: G3F Leyton Hair, swimwear Hongyu's G8F Bikini 2. V3 SAE base with medium resolution texture. Hair: 'Las Vegas Hair' by Jim Burton (now unavailable). Swimwear: from V3 basic bundle with DS Uber shaders. GND2 wearing alternative GV3 swimwear fitted by smoothing modifiers and DS Uber shaders, and 'Erika Hair' by Elizabet from Rendo (now unavailable)

Regards,

Richard.

ETA: For a script to take a V3 pose & transfer to G8F, see https://www.daz3d.com/forums/discussion/443772/scripts-to-adjust-and-transfer-v3-poses-to-g8

Edited to add: It appears that this script works equally well on Aiko 3 as Victoria 3, opening up a whole planopy of additional uses.

ETA: For a script to take a V4 Pose and transfer to G8F, see https://www.daz3d.com/forums/discussion/448391/v4-pose-transfer-to-g8f

zip
zip
G8FPoseTransferToV3.zip
258K
G8FTransfertoV301.jpg
995 x 911 - 513K
G8FTransfertoV302.jpg
995 x 911 - 563K
G8FTransfertoV303.jpg
995 x 911 - 562K
G8FTransfertoV304.jpg
995 x 911 - 562K
Post edited by richardandtracy on

Comments

  • richardandtracyrichardandtracy Posts: 5,049
    edited November 2020

    I have one little additional script in this tools section.

    I mentioned above that the feet on GV3 didn't work well with the G8F->V3 script, so I took 20 minutes yesterday evening to make sure that I fixed the problem, resulting in the script below. The script only works properly for Jim Burton's Glamorous Vicki figure (here https://www.daz3d.com/glamorous-vicki-set-for-victoria-3-0). The proof that it works is below:

    Regards,

    Richard

    zip
    zip
    G8FPoseTransferToGV3.zip
    311K
    G8FtoGV3PoseTransfer.jpg
    995 x 911 - 590K
    Post edited by richardandtracy on
  • EthinEthin Posts: 1,004

    Thanks!

  • Sky77Sky77 Posts: 820

    Cool!  I'll have to dig up my Mil3 figures again!  laugh  Thanks!!

     

  • richardandtracyrichardandtracy Posts: 5,049
    I hope that the script proves to be useful. The elbow joints and buttocks are particularly bad at large angles with V3 based character's, but within a limited range of movement they aren't bad.
  • This is amazing,

Sign In or Register to comment.